The legendary PK Banerjee was awarded the AIFC Hall of Fame award


The legendary PK Banerjee was awarded the AIFC (Association of Indian Football Coaches) Hall of Fame award.  He wasn't able to attend the AIFC Annual Awards because of health problems. The AIFC Director Mr. Sanjoy sen handed over the trophy from his private residence. Banerjee played in 84 internationals in his 13 years of representing India. This included three Asian Games (Tokyo, Jakarta and Bangkok). He was also part of the Indian team which finished fourth (the country's best result) in the 1956 Melbourne Olympics and had captained the national team at the 1960 Rome Olympics.A Padma Shri awardee in 1990. He was one of the first recipients of Arjuna Award, when the awards were instituted in 1961, PK Banerjee was associated as coach of the national team from 1970 to 1986.
